Diagnosing Common MCP Server Issues
When your MCP server is experiencing problems, it can be challenging to pinpoint the cause. Fortunately, there are a few common issues that you can typically address with some basic troubleshooting steps. Frequently encountered problem is slow performance. This could be caused by a high volume of requests, a lack of resources, or a sluggish database. To diagnose the issue, you can use monitoring tools to observe server performance metrics like CPU usage, memory consumption, and network traffic. Another common issue is connectivity problems. This could be due to a faulty network cable, a misconfigured firewall rule, or a problem with your internet connection. To resolve this issue, you can try restarting your router and modem, checking your network cables, and examining the documentation for your MCP server.
